INEO Announces Extension of $1 Million Secured Loan and Proposed Financing Transactions

Liquidity Crunch Deepens as INEO Consolidates Shares to Avoid Default

Executive Summary
  • INEO Tech Corp. has secured an extension on a $1,000,000 principal debt obligation from Pathfinder Asset Management Ltd., moving maturity from May 17, 2026, to December 17, 2027.
  • The extension is contingent upon completing a minimum $500,000 financing transaction and converting accrued interest into equity.
  • A proposed non-brokered private placement of up to $1,100,000 is planned at a target price of $0.01 per pre-consolidation share ($0.10 post-consolidation).
  • A 1-for-10 share consolidation will occur immediately prior to the financing closing.
  • Approximately $468,000 of existing debt and accrued interest (including $341,288 from Pathfinder and $116,600 from insiders) will be converted into equity.
  • The remaining loan principal continues to accrue interest at 10% per annum.
Material Impact
  • Avoidance of Default: The primary material benefit is the avoidance of immediate default on the $1M loan due May 17, 2026. This provides a temporary runway until December 2027.
  • Dilution Risk: The financing plan involves significant dilution through new share issuance and debt-to-equity conversion ($468k converted). Existing shareholders face immediate reduction in ownership percentage.
  • Share Consolidation Signal: A 1-for-10 consolidation at a $0.01 price point is typically a distress signal, indicating management believes the current share price is too low for market perception or exchange compliance, often viewed negatively by investors.
  • Contingency Risk: The loan extension is conditional on raising $500k. Failure to meet this condition could trigger default on the original terms, creating binary risk for the company's solvency.
  • Market Sentiment: Given the stock has traded at $0.01 for months (Nov 2025–May 2026), this news confirms ongoing liquidity stress rather than operational breakthroughs.

Company Overview
  • Business Model: INEO Tech Corp operates in retail media and loss prevention, utilizing digital screens for advertising and security solutions.
  • Flagship Project: Expansion of production facility to support throughput and assembly flow; currently fully operational as of April 2026.
  • Operational Status: Confirmed order backlog of more than 425 systems pending production or delivery (April 2026 update).
  • Partnerships: Integration with Dolphin Digital’s DOOH marketplace completed in November 2025 to enable programmatic buying.
